A slower pace in which to reconnect and grow

The summer holidays are a wonderful opportunity to slow things down, focus on our surroundings and pay attention to the people around us. Taking time and a slower pace allow us to create spaces for reflection in which we can organise our thoughts, emotions and experiences. This introspection promotes personal growth, makes us more self-aware and helps us get in touch with what really matters to us.

We live in the era of immediacy, hyperconnectivity and constant productivity. In this context of continued escalation, slowing down is a tool to protect physical, mental and emotional health.

Let’s make these days all about rest and being fully aware. Time for calm and pause helps us identify aspects of our lives that require more attention and make conscious decisions aligned with our dreams and life goals.
